Alternate Send Edit Mode Options
Holding down the SEND button accesses a further sub-menu in the LCD: The mode
display shows S_ or S_., depending on whether you are in Send Mixer view or Send
Channel view.
Control Action
V-Pot 1 or F1 Switches to Send Mixer view and selects destination.
V-Pot 2 or F2 Switches to Send Mixer view and selects send level.
V-Pot 3 or F3 Switches to Send Mixer view and selects position.
V-Pot 4 or F4 Switches to Send Mixer view and selects mute.
V-Pot 5 or F5 Switches to Send Channel view.
V-Pot 6 or F6 Switches to Send Channel Strip 2 view:
This mode is similar to Send Channel view, but parameters are
arranged in a slightly different way. You can control one parameter
for all used Send slots in the selected channel strip.
 The mode display shows “SE.” (Send channel strip).
 The upper LCD row shows the name of the channel strip, the text
“Sends”, the page number, and total number of pages.
 V-Pots 1 to 8 edit the displayed parameter.
 The horizontal cursor buttons shift between pages. The number
of parameters that can be displayed simultaneously is dependent
on the number of Mackie Control XTs you have.
V-Pot 7 or F7 Switches to Destination/Level Mixer view:
In this mode, you can control one Send slot for all channel strips.
Each channel strip corresponds to the channel strip name shown in
the upper LCD row.
 The mode display shows d1 to d8, indicating the selected send.
 The upper LCD row shows channel strip names.
 The lower LCD row shows the destination of the selected send.
 Turning a V-Pot pre-selects the send destination.
 Pressing a V-Pot confirms the pre-selected send destination.
 The SOLO buttons edit send position—a lit SOLO LED indicates
Pre Fader mode.
 The MUTE buttons set the send mute status.
 The faders edit the send level.
V-Pot 8 or F8 Switches to Destination/Level Channel view:
You can control all Send slots for the selected channel strip in this
mode. Each channel strip corresponds to the (embossed) send
number shown below the LCD.
 The mode display shows dL.”
 Turning a V-Pot pre-selects the corresponding send destination.
 Pressing a V-Pot confirms a pre-selected send destination.
 The Solo buttons edit send position—a lit Solo LED indicates Pre
Fader mode.
 The MUTE buttons set the send mute status.
 The faders edit the send gain.
